The 5-90044 system is a dual-tank fuel quantity sensor, capable of monitoring the fuel levels in two separate fuel tanks. It employs a unique capacitance probing technology, which measures the fuel level by sensing the dielectric constant of the fuel. This technology ensures high accuracy, even in the presence of contaminated or icing fuel.
The sensor features a robust design, with a temperature compensation circuit that minimizes the impact of ambient temperature changes on fuel level measurements. It is also equipped with a self-diagnostic function, which continuously monitors its internal health and alerts the pilot or ground crew of any potential issues.
The 5-90044 system is easy to install, with a simple three-wire connection to the aircraft's avionics system. It is also lightweight, weighing only 0.34 lbs (155g), making it an ideal choice for general aviation applications.
The system is designed to meet the stringent requirements of the FAA, and it is certified to TSO-C110e standards. It also comes with an ARINC 429 output, which is widely used in modern avionics systems, making it a versatile and future-proof solution for aircraft fuel management.
